## v2.8.0 — Setting renamed

The laundry-locker access flow in TumbleHatch no longer reads LOCKER_PIN_KEY. That name implied a per-locker PIN; it's actually the shared signing credential for access tokens issued at the kiosk. Renamed to LOCKER_ACCESS_SECRET. Old name is removed, not aliased — deploys without the new var will fail fast at boot, which is intentional.

Migration: rotate the credential at the same time, since the old one was logged in plaintext by the kiosk agent (fixed in 2.7.3). Add the following line to each kiosk's .env.

sealed setting: VAULT_KEY8=1a4f6a38

## PointsKeeper Env Vars

The loyalty-points ledger (PointsKeeper, maintained by the Bramblehill team) reads its configuration strictly from the environment at startup. LEDGER_DB_URL and POINTS_EXPIRY_DAYS are mandatory; the service refuses to boot without them. Reconciliation writes require the ledger's write credential, which is defined on the next line.

vault entry, fawif-tadup: COURIER_KEY29=fba3dedb47dad65bab6e255d088f1

## Configuration

CrashFunnel reads its settings from a single .env file at the repo root. Reviewers should verify that SYMBOLICATION_MODE is set to deferred in staging, since eager mode blocks the ingest queue under load. RETENTION_DAYS must stay at 30 to match the Delvane data policy. The uploader also needs a token to push dSYM bundles to the Delvane artifact store. That token goes on the line directly after this sentence.

vault entry, fadup-tagag: RELAY_SECRET8=2fd92179

Hi team,

Before I hand off the 3.2 release, please note the humidity sensor drift reported on Verdana controllers in the Elmbrook trial site. Drift exceeds 4% after roughly ten days of continuous operation; firmware 3.2.1 adds an automatic recalibration cycle every 72 hours. Support should advise growers to install 3.2.1 and trigger a manual recalibration once. The hotfix bundle must be verified before distribution, so I'm including the signing key used for the 3.2.1 packages below.

release key, fahof-yagap: bky3_m5d